    Anyone have an idea what parts/sets might be in this box, Exploriens? The Trans-Blue canopys could be from #6958?

    FowlerBricksLEGOFan2lkliment2
  • 560Heliport560Heliport Member Posts: 4,281
    Yes, #6958. Also, (probably) #6982 Explorien Starship, #6991 Monorail Transport Base (the trans-blue canopy with the sticker), #6949 Robo-Guardian (the trans-red canopy in the white piece at lower right), #6983 Ice Station Odyssey (the Trans-fluorescent red canopies. That red plate with the cutouts on the sides is possibly from London Bus, set number #760 in the USA, #384 in Europe. I don't know if that piece came in any other sets, but I have #760, so I know it's in that one. Looks like a great batch of Space stuff!
